Inside Sales Representative Power - Quoter - Req ID 6313

Ohio CAT is a division of Ohio Machinery Co, striving to be a top-performing industry leader. The Inside Sales Representative for Power & Energy is responsible for driving business growth through lead generation, technical quoting, and customer engagement, supporting the external sales team with accurate project estimates.

Responsibilities

Collect and submit Request for Quotes (RFQs) from multiple sources in a timely manner
Proactively research and identify new project opportunities using IIR, Builder’s Exchange, CAT’s Govprospect.com, and other construction project databases
Develop and maintain a pipeline of qualified leads for standby power generation, including diesel and natural gas gensets
Serve as the primary quoting resource for standby generators (<300kW), including configuration, pricing, and proposal generation
Support EPG outside sales representatives by preparing timely and accurate quotes
Track quote status and follow up with customers and sales reps to ensure closure and gather feedback
Communicate with current and prospective customers via phone, email, and in-person to gather project requirements and promote solutions
Build and maintain lasting relationships by understanding customer needs and providing value-driven solutions
Coordinate customer-facing activities to support sales closure and relationship management
Collaborate with the Power Systems team to align strategic initiatives and sales campaigns
Monitor and report market intelligence, competitor activity, and customer feedback to inform sales strategy
Maintain and expand the company’s prospect database in Ohio CAT’s CRM, ensuring accurate contact information and tracking projects and customer interactions

Required

1-2 years of experience in inside sales, quoting, or estimating in power generation or a related electrical industry
Exceptional verbal and written communication skills, demonstrating responsiveness
Collaborative mindset with a strong work ethic
Strong organizational skills and the ability to work independently

Preferred

Associate or Bachelor's degree in business, engineering, or related field
Proficiency in electrical systems and generators; electrical engineering concepts
Familiarity with IIR, Builder's Exchange, Dodge, or similar construction project tracking platforms
Industry experience with power systems, heavy machinery, dealer operations, or Caterpillar products

Benefits

401(k): Match and employer discretionary contribution.
Health Insurance: Two options are available, including an HSA with a dollar-for-dollar match of up to $1,200 per year.
Dental & Vision Insurance: Comprehensive coverage options.
Financial Access: Credit Union membership is available.
Insurance: Life Insurance, Short-Term Disability, and Long-Term Disability coverage.
Educational Opportunities: Scholarships for employees’ spouses and children through the Ohio Machinery Education and Opportunity Foundation.
Compensation: Base pay, annual bonus potential, and company success share bonuses.
